ποΈ High-Voltage Engineering: Load Profiling and Three-Phase Power Integration
Unlike standard residential setups that handle simple single-phase electricity, industrial facilities operate on high-capacity three-phase electrical distribution lines. Commercial-scale solar arrays must be engineered to feed power directly into these complex medium-voltage switchgears without causing voltage spikes or phase imbalances. Our commercial engineering teams initiate every enterprise project with a comprehensive interval data analysis. By mapping your facilityβs energy load profile over a 12-month window, engineers compute your precise peak-demand windows. We use this data to design custom arrays featuring high-capacity three-phase power frequency inverters and multi-string combiner boxes equipped with integrated surge protection. This precision engineering ensures that the clean electricity generated during peak daylight hours directly offsets your facilityβs most expensive demand-charge tiers. β‘ Component Sourcing Architecture: Combating Extreme Thermal Degradation
A common engineering oversight in tropical regions is failing to plan for extreme ambient temperatures. When solar panels operate under direct, intense sunlight, their internal silicon cell temperatures can climb far past standard testing parameters. This thermal buildup triggers an automated drop-off in voltage output known as thermal degradation. Commercial Solar Installation Africa

To counter thermal resistance, our commercial installations utilize high-purity Tier-1 monocrystalline panels built with ultra-low temperature coefficients. This hardware specification guarantees stable energy conversion even when rooftop temperatures peak.
Furthermore, fields wiring paths must be carefully routed through marine-grade, weather-sealed combiner boxes outfitted with localized lightning surge protectors and high-capacity direct current (DC) fuses. This rugged outer armor shields delicate components, charge controllers, and smart inverters from ambient humidity and dust intrusion, preventing voltage drops and ensuring safe power delivery across all seasons. π Commercial Solar Energy Storage Systems: Peak Shaving and Microgrids
To secure total operational continuity and completely eliminate reliance on rolling utility cuts, local microgrids combine high-performance PV panels with modular solar energy storage systems. Commercial Solar Installation Africa

Many regional utilities charge commercial clients premium rates based on their single highest 15-minute spike in energy usage during the month. Smart energy storage systems use automated peak-shaving algorithms to monitor your facility’s utility draw in real time. The moment a heavy piece of industrial machinery starts up and triggers a massive power draw, the internal controller instantly discharges stored battery power to absorb the shock. This automated process flattens your facilityβs utility consumption curve, drastically lowering your commercial electricity bills and keeping critical production lines active during blackouts.
